How are children grouped at Camp?

0

A cabin is a small group of campers, all girls or all boys, who participate together in camp activities as a group every day with their counsellors. Children are grouped into cabins according to the grade level they have just completed. You may request that your child be grouped with friends of the same grade and gender. We will try to accomodate youor request to the best of our abilities.
